What is Unfezant from Black & White?

Unfezant is a Pokémon card in Black & White numbered 86. Males swing their head plumage to threaten opponents. The females' flying abilities surpass those of the males. National Pokédex #521. Gameplay stats

HP120
TypesColorless
Evolves fromTranquill
Fly ColorlessColorless 50 Flip a coin. If tails, this attack does nothing. If heads, prevent all effects of attacks, including damage, done to this Pokémon during your opponent's next turn.
Cutting Wind ColorlessColorlessColorless 70
WeaknessLightning ×2
